Transaction 4686c6bc25367539f2108cb39ecaed3186d20ead0679fa014b113f035d7fb7a4

1 Input
2 Outputs
  • 4686c6bc25367539f2108cb39ecaed3186d20ead0679fa014b113f035d7fb7a4:0
  • value  90000000
    address  3C7tJGhdPe5hvY63vKXNaRcPd1DWHWBSoF
  • 4686c6bc25367539f2108cb39ecaed3186d20ead0679fa014b113f035d7fb7a4:1
  • value  241729624
    address  3CHSszbhNetcGA8LN2z4UDhYawmruG2D2f